WebUsing pre- and post-hurricane SAR ARD data, you can detect flooded areas by analyzing the backscatter for a copolarized band and a cross-polarized band. Low backscatter values correspond to dark colors while high backscatter values correspond to bright colors. The backscatter observed here is specific to C-band wavelength SAR data and can vary ... The mission of the SLR is to find publications, publishers, deep learning types, improved and amended … WebSep 15, 2024 · SAR Ship Detection Dataset (SSDD) is the first open dataset that is widely used to research state-of-the-art technology of ship detection from Synthetic Aperture Radar (SAR) imagery based on deep learning (DL). According to our investigation, up to 46.59% of the total 161 public reports confidently select SSDD to study DL-based SAR ship …

WebJan 31, 2024 · Since 2014, the Vessel Detection System (VDS) has widely demonstrated the benefits of SAR sensors for ship monitoring, particularly in identifying and pursuing illegal unreported and unregulated fishing activities in areas where they entail economic, social, and environmental threats. Nevertheless, several challenges remain.
